Billy Joel signs publishing deal for children's books

Singer/songwriter Billy Joel has signed a publishing contract with Scholastic to create two new children's books, the publishing house announced on Tuesday (5/18).

The first book, "Goodnight My Angel: A Lullabye," is a picture book based upon a similarly titled song that first appeared on Joel's "River of Dreams" album and was written for Joel's daughter. It will be published in September.

The book features paintings by artist Yvonne Gilbert that "illustrate the relationship between a father and daughter and the profound ways that small moments--like tucking a child into bed--affirm parents' devotion to their children," according to a press release.

The second book will be based on the Joel song "New York State of Mind," and is tentatively scheduled for release in the fall of 2005.
